如何设置虚拟币节点:全面指南与最佳实践

随着区块链技术的迅猛发展,虚拟币的数量与应用场景也在不断增加。尤其是节点的设置,成为了区块链网络中的一个重要环节。本文将详细介绍如何在短时间内成功设置一个虚拟币节点,从基础知识到实际操作,以及一些最佳实践。

什么是虚拟币节点?

在深入探讨如何设置虚拟币节点之前,我们首先需要了解什么是节点。简单来说,节点是在区块链网络中存储和传递数据的设备或程序。每个虚拟币网络都有自己的节点,它们负责维护区块链的完整性、验证交易、以及与其他节点进行通信。这些节点可以分为全节点和轻节点,其中全节点存储整个区块链数据,而轻节点则只存储最近的数据和必要的信息。

全节点的作用尤为关键,它需要参与共识机制(如工作量证明或权益证明),确保网络的安全性和稳定性。同时,通过全节点,用户可以直接与区块链网络进行交互,无需依赖第三方服务。轻节点适合普通用户,因为它们对计算和存储资源的要求较低,但相对较少参与网络的治理和验证。

设置虚拟币节点的准备工作

如何设置虚拟币节点:全面指南与最佳实践

在设置虚拟币节点之前,有几个准备工作需要完成:

  • 选择合适的虚拟货币:根据你的需求选择适合的虚拟货币,如比特币、以太坊等,不同币种节点的设置步骤可能会有所不同。
  • 硬件要求:确保你的设备满足运行节点所需的硬件标准。通常,一个完整的节点需要较强的CPU、高于1TB的硬盘存储、以及一定量的内存(通常至少8GB以上)。
  • 操作系统:选择合适的操作系统,Linux通常是运行节点的最佳选择,但Windows和macOS也可以。

如何设置虚拟币节点

以下是设置虚拟币节点的一般步骤,具体步骤可能因币种而异:

1. 下载并安装节点软件

访问你所选择的虚拟币官方网站,下载适用于你操作系统的节点软件。安装过程通常是标准的安装向导,按提示完成即可。

2. 同步区块链数据

安装完成后,启动程序,节点会自动开始同步区块链数据。这一过程可能需要数小时甚至数天,具体时间取决于网络的大小和你网速,有时需要足够耐心。

3. 配置节点设置

在同步过程中,你可以通过配置文件进行设置。配置文件通常在节点软件的安装目录下,使用文本编辑器打开并根据需要进行修改。设置可以包括连接其他节点、调整存储路径等。

4. 打开端口和设置防火墙

为了确保你的节点能够与其他节点通信,需要打开相应的端口。对于比特币节点来说,它通常使用8333端口。设置完成后,请确保防火墙规则允许入站和出站的网络流量。

5. 监控和维护节点

节点设置完毕后,需要定期检查节点运行状态,确保其在线并正常工作。有时,还需要根据网络状况更新节点软件。

最常见的五个相关问题

如何设置虚拟币节点:全面指南与最佳实践

1. 虚拟币节点是否需要24小时在线?

是的,为了确保网络的稳定性,虚拟币节点最好在24小时内保持在线。当节点掉线时,它无法及时接收和发送最新的交易信息,可能会影响到你的虚拟货币交易和网络状态。如果可能,建议使用专用服务器或云服务,确保设备具备良好的网络连接和稳定性。

2. 设置节点的主要益处是什么?

设置自己的虚拟币节点,用户能够享受多个好处。首先,全节点可以增强网络的安全性和去中心化程度。其次,用户可以提升交易的隐私性,通过直接与区块链网络的交互,减少对中心化服务的依赖。此外,运行节点还可以通过参与网络的共识机制获得一定的奖励,特别是支持权益证明机制的虚拟币。

3. 如何处理节点同步慢的问题?

节点同步速度受多种因素影响,包括网络带宽、硬件性能和当前的区块链大小。如果遇到同步较慢的问题,建议确定以下几点:检查带宽是否良好;使用SSD硬盘代替传统硬盘来提高数据读写速度;升级设备硬件以提高性能;在节点选择上,尽量选择那些社区活跃的币种,因为活跃的社区通常有频繁的软件更新和更好的节点网络支持。

4. 为什么我的节点不能与其他节点连接?

节点无法连接的原因可能包括网络配置错误、防火墙设置问题、或者节点本身不在线。建议检查以下几点:确保已正确打开相关端口;确保防火墙不会阻挡节点软件;检查节点软件的设置文件,确保配置正确;最后,查看网络状态,确认你的互联网连接是否正常。

5. 通过运行节点可以赚钱吗?

运行虚拟币节点本身通常不会直接让你盈利,但如果节点支持的虚拟币有奖励机制,可以通过参与活动获得收益。例如,以太坊2.0的权益证明机制允许用户在节点上质押以获得奖励。在其他一些币种中,运行节点可能有机会获得网络手续费作为补偿。然而,投资及持有虚拟币的风险依然存在,建议用户在操作前认真研究。

总结来说,设置虚拟币节点是一个复杂但有趣的过程。只要认真准备并遵循每一步,你就可以成为区块链网络的一部分,享受虚拟币带来的便利和机遇。